Senatorial Candidate | Political Party | Popular Vote |
| Robert Casey, Jr. | Democratic |
3,021,364 |
53.69% |
| Tom Smith | Republican |
2,509,132 |
44.59% |
| Rayburn D. Smith | Libertarian |
96,926 |
1.72% |
